Transaction 638209f4fb984a5b0513dd04d99294722d309ff489a3efc8175569e280d912b1
1 Input
1 Output
-
638209f4fb984a5b0513dd04d99294722d309ff489a3efc8175569e280d912b1:0
- value
- 3363608
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2004ec5341df9d7af0863624e376522bd3178944 OP_EQUAL
- address
- 34cKSkN6XJxMxqdgh4XfQ5A2QwfSoSgbVR